Standout Features

  • 6-in-1 MaxiFlash VCMI2: This isn’t just a dongle; it’s a $2000+ value toolbox. It consolidates an advanced J2534 pass-thru programmer, 4-channel oscilloscope, multimeter, waveform generator, CAN-Bus tester, and a standalone Remote Expert device into one robust unit. This integration alone justifies the investment for shops tired of juggling equipment.
  • Topology Mapping 3.0: Moving far beyond static pictures, this is an active, OE-style network analysis tool. It visually maps all ECUs on multi-speed networks (CAN, LIN, etc.), lets you ping modules directly to test signal integrity, and uses color-coding for instant fault localization. This feature is a game-changer for diagnosing network communication faults.
  • Motor TruSpeed Repair Integration: This provides one year of free access to OEM-level repair data, including procedures, technical service bulletins (TSBs), wiring diagrams, and specifications. It transforms the tablet from a code reader into a guided repair assistant, directly answering should I buy Autel Ultra S2 for those who need factory repair information.
  • Data-Driven Diagnostics with Enhanced PID Analysis: The system allows for real-time, split-screen graphing of multiple parameters. You can visualize the relationship between PIDs, record reference samples pre- and post-repair, and group related parameters to pinpoint intermittent faults that single-data-point analysis would miss.
  • MAX – The Hands-Free Virtual Assistant: Like “Siri for your scan tool,” MAX lets you control the tablet with voice commands. In a busy bay with greasy hands, saying “Hey MAX, run an active test on the throttle valve” is not just cool—it’s a massive efficiency booster.
  • Comprehensive EV & Hybrid Testing: Dedicated functions for AC/DC charging systems, HV component checks, interlock loop signals, resolver sensors, and thermal management systems make this scanner essential for shops facing the electric vehicle wave.
  • Advanced ECU Programming & Coding: Supports both online programming (for BMW, Mercedes-Benz, etc.) and offline coding for many regular vehicles to activate hidden features or program new modules, moving beyond basic diagnostics.

Step 4: Advanced Techniques

Use Topology 3.0 for any network communication issue (e.g., U-codes). The visual map shows all modules; red indicators highlight problematic ones. Use the “Ping” function on a suspect module to check its response. For intermittent faults, use the Enhanced PID graphing. Select related PIDs (e.g., MAF sensor, fuel trim, O2 sensor voltage) and graph them together in real-time while driving to spot correlations. The oscilloscope can be launched directly from live data—a huge time-saver.

Step 6: Troubleshooting Common Issues

Issue: Tablet won’t connect to vehicle. Solution: Ensure the VCMI2 is firmly seated in the OBD-II port and the USB-C cable is secure at both ends. Try a different cable. Issue: Slow performance. Solution: Close unused apps running in the Android background. Restart the tablet. Issue: A specific module isn’t responding. Solution: Use Topology 3.0 to ping the module. If it fails, the issue is likely vehicle-side (power, ground, or network wiring).

Real-World Scenarios

On a 2021 BMW X5 with a sporadic “Drivetrain Malfunction” message, generic scanners showed vague codes. The Ultra S2’s Topology 3.0 mapped the entire PT-CAN network and highlighted a weak signal from the Valvetronic motor ECU. Using the guided test plan and referencing the integrated wiring diagram, we pinpointed a corroded connector in minutes—a job that previously could have taken hours of probing. What’s the learning curve for beginners?

Basic operations like reading codes, viewing live data, and running common service functions (oil reset, EPB) are intuitive and can be learned in an hour. However, mastering the advanced features—particularly Topology 3.0 network analysis, advanced PID graphing, and full oscilloscope utilization—requires a significant time investment, likely 10-20 hours of dedicated practice and exploration. Autel provides some training materials, but hands-on use is the best teacher.

Does it work on all cars from 1996 to 2026?

It covers an immense range—over 150 makes from 1996 onward. Coverage is strongest for OBD-II standardized systems (1996+). For very new 2025-2026 models, coverage depends on Autel’s ongoing software updates, which are generally frequent. It supports all major communication protocols, including the latest CAN-FD and DoIP, making it ready for newest vehicle architectures.

Can I use it for key programming and immobilizer functions?

The Autel MaxiSys Ultra S2 has capabilities for many immobilizer-related functions like PIN code reading, key matching, and ECU adaptation on a wide variety of models. However, it is not a dedicated all-brand key programmer. For the most complex or proprietary key programming jobs, a specialized tool may still be required. Always check the specific vehicle coverage list for immobilizer support.
